iOS 27.2 Beta released to open AI health assistant Apple Watch data into personalized health recommendations

In the latest developer beta version of iOS 27.2, Apple has opened a newly designed health application to developers for the first time. This update is considered the largest revision of the Health app in recent years. Apple is trying to use Apple Intelligence to transform users’ long-term accumulated health data into more practical analysis and recommendations.

According to Apple, although the new version of the health application has appeared in the beta version of iOS 27.2, it will not be launched with the official version of iOS 27.2, but is planned to be launched later this year. Its core concept is to comprehensively analyze data from Apple Watch, iPhone and other health devices with the help of artificial intelligence to provide users with personalized health guidance.

The most significant change in the new version of the application is the new "Insights" tab. The system will use Apple Intelligence to automatically generate a health summary, showing the most noteworthy recent changes in indicators. For example, sleep quality improves, VO2max reaches new highs, or other physical data show obvious trends. Users can also get exclusive advice around heart health, exercise training, recovery status and more.

Apple said that the new system does not just display data, but attempts to understand users' health goals. For example, when the system discovers that the user is improving their cardiorespiratory capacity, it may suggest adding interval training to a morning run; if the recent recovery is not ideal, it may remind the user to appropriately reduce the training intensity. All recommendations are dynamically adjusted based on individual data, rather than using a uniform template.

When used in conjunction with the new Apple Watch, the system will also introduce a "readiness" scoring mechanism. This function comprehensively analyzes recent activity, vital signs, and sleep data, gives a status score of 0 to 10, and displays corresponding suggestions such as "recovering," "slowing down," "ready," or "go all out." In addition to being displayed on the watch, relevant information will also appear simultaneously in health applications and fitness applications.

In terms of vital signs monitoring, Apple has further expanded its data analysis capabilities. The new version of the app offers a new day and night view and puts heart rate variability (HRV) into greater focus. The system not only tracks overall HRV levels, but also analyzes recovery HRV changes to help users better understand stress management and physical recovery.

Another important change in this upgrade is the addition of the "Longevity" module. Apple hopes to assess users' overall health status from a longer-term perspective. The system will integrate data from iPhone and Apple Watch to establish a long-term health portrait from multiple dimensions such as cardiovascular health, sleep quality, mental health, physical activity, metabolic status, hearing level, and nutritional intake.

The "Health Age" function has also been added to the "Longevity" tab. This function combines indicators such as maximum oxygen uptake, resting heart rate, heart rate variability, sleep status, and blood test biomarkers to analyze the relationship between the user's physical condition and actual age. The system will help users identify which living habits have the greatest impact on health and provide directions for improvement.

In addition to daily monitoring functions, Apple also plans to add a series of home health assessment tools. In the future, users can use the iPhone camera to complete the maximum oxygen uptake test under the guidance of the system. The application will use the visual recognition model to analyze human movements and combine it with Apple Watch heart rate data to complete the evaluation.

At the same time, Apple is also preparing to launch in-depth physical assessment capabilities for flexibility, strength, balance, and body movement mechanisms. These tests will further expand the positioning of health applications from mere data recording tools to digital health advisors.

This reconstruction of the Health application marks a new stage in Apple’s health strategy. In the past, Apple focused more on collecting and displaying health data, but the new system began to use generative artificial intelligence to proactively interpret data and provide suggestions. As Apple Intelligence gradually integrates into the health ecosystem, Apple is trying to transform health applications from a "data warehouse" into a health management platform with truly personalized guidance capabilities.
